This will be one of those spectacular High Country Saturday's we always enjoy during Fall. Friends, Football and Tailgating! Have at it!

Cold front dropping through the High Country late Friday will be moving east and out early Saturday AM. For the diehard early tailgaters, chilly start with partly cloudy but improving skies.

Here's the break down...

8 AM - P/C Near 50 degree.

Noon - Mostly sunny, mid 50s

Kickoff - Mostly clear, to clear, Mid 50s

At the half - Clear sky, mid to lower 50s

End of Game - Clear sky, lower 50s to upper 40s.

Dress in layers so you can regulate the warmth as the sun moves across the sky. Once it sets, things will start to cool and the Fall chill will certainly be felt.

Keep in mind, we forecast for temps in the shade. Thus, tailgating in direct sunlight, should feel more like the mid 60s; love that heat energy.

I don't foresee a radical change in the trends for Saturday. But, as always, I'll update later in the week.

***THURSDAY UPATE****

A turn towards the colder side of life... South Alabama boys won't like it...

Here's my latest breakdown for the day...

8 AM - Mid 40s, partly cloudy, gusty winds to 35 mph.

Noon - Upper 40s "ish", partly cloudy, gusty winds to 35 MPH.

High temps near 3PM - lower 50s, mostly sunny, gusty winds to 30 MPH.

Kickoff - Mid to upper 40s, Mostly clear, diminishing wind gusts.

Halftime - Mid 40s, clear sky, lighter winds.

End of Game - Lower 40s, clear sky, light winds.

Dress in layers, prepare to add for warmth as the sun sets.

FYI Sunday AM, mid 30s in the Boone.
